  • Also Known As: Rosemary Herb, Rosemary Spice
  • Origin: Derived from the fragrant leaves of the Rosmarinus officinalis, native to the Mediterranean region.
  • Ingredients: 100% dried rosemary leaves
  • Taste and Aroma: A distinctive, woodsy aroma with a peppery flavor and hints of lemon.
  • Uses: Rosemary seasoning enhances meats, poultry, fish, breads, and vegetables. Ideal for marinades, dressings, and tea.
  • Substitutes: Thyme, sage, or marjoram can be used as substitutes, offering a similar aromatic profile.
  • Fun Fact: Rosemary was traditionally used to improve memory, symbolize remembrance, and was incorporated in wedding ceremonies.
